Episode 100 - Keep a-Knockin', But You Can't Come In - How Determination Overcomes Life's Closed Doors

This journal entry reflects on the author's life journey, using Little Richard's song "Keep A-Knockin'" as a metaphor for persistent struggle and determination.

The writer describes their experiences of facing closed doors and repeated rejections in their pursuit of success as an author and public intellectual.

They contrast the public perception of their current success with the reality of their difficult path, emphasizing the importance of perseverance and self-belief.

The author rejects notions that their success came easily or through external advantages, instead attributing it to their own determination, effort, and inspiration. They redefine terms like "DEI" and "Affirmative Action" to align with their personal experience of taking charge of their own destiny. The entry concludes with a renewed commitment to keep striving for their goals, no matter how many times they face rejection.
